THE DISTINCTION OF DISPENSATIONS: RIGHTLY DIVIDING THE GOSPEL

A Forensic Deep-Dive into Doctrinal Precision

The investigation reveals that much of the “religious” confusion in the world stems from a failure to “rightly divide the word of truth” (2 Timothy 2:15). Religion often takes instructions intended for Israel’s Prophetic Program and misapplies them to the Body of Christ.

The investigator notes the Israel’s Prophetic Program involved a kingdom, a temple, and a law (Romans 9:4). However, Paul’s Mystery Revelation introduces a new administration. Paul was given the “dispensation of the grace of God” (Ephesians 3:2-3), a secret kept since the world began but now made manifest.

The Body of Christ Today is a distinct entity. We are not under the Law but under Grace (Romans 6:14). The investigator finds that when people try to live by the Sermon on the Mount or the Levitical laws for salvation today, they are operating in the wrong “office.” Doctrinal confusion leads to spiritual delusion. To be “religious” using the wrong dispensation is to be forensically lost.

THE DEMAND OF THE GOSPEL: THE SINGULAR SAVING MESSAGE

The Forensic Examination of the Finished Work

The investigation asserts that there is only one message that carries the power of God unto salvation. Paul defines it with forensic precision in 1 Corinthians 15:1-4. This is the “Gospel of Christ,” and anything elseβ€”even if preached by an angelβ€”is anathema (Galatians 1:8).

The first forensic fact is that Christ Died for Our Sins. It was a substitutionary, sacrificial death (1 Corinthians 15:3). Second, Christ was Buried, proving the reality of His death. Third, Christ Rose Again the third day according to the scriptures (1 Corinthians 15:4).

The investigator finds that religion adds “and” to the Gospel (Christ and baptism, Christ and church membership, Christ and keeping the commandments). But the demand of the Gospel is “Christ Alone.” If the blood of Christ is not sufficient to save you, then you cannot be saved. The investigator finds that the “demand” of the Gospel is not that we do something, but that we believe that it has already been done.
